What Is Medical Malpractice Law?

Medical malpractice law deals with cases where a health care provider’s negligence or improper care causes harm to a patient. This area of law ensures that patients receive compensation for injuries or damages resulting from medical errors, such as misdiagnosis, surgical mistakes, or medication errors. Medical malpractice law aims to hold health care providers accountable and improve the quality of care by addressing and correcting harmful practices. In medical malpractice cases, health care providers mean doctors, surgeons, nurses, dentists, pharmacists, and anyone working in a health care field involving patient treatment.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Medical Malpractice Lawyer?

You might need a medical malpractice lawyer if you’ve been harmed by:

  • A misdiagnosis or lack of diagnosis
  • Surgical error
  • Receiving incorrect treatment
  • Being prescribed the wrong medication
  • Receiving substandard care that leads to injury or worsening of your condition

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Medical Malpractice Lawyer?

If you don’t hire a medical malpractice lawyer, proving your case and getting the compensation you deserve will be much more challenging. Without legal guidance, you could miss important deadlines, fail to properly review medical records, or fail to gather necessary evidence. This will weaken your claim, reduce your compensation, and possibly prevent you from getting any compensation. You might also face challenges dealing with insurance companies and hospital lawyers, who have more experience and resources and know the laws of Florida. A medical malpractice lawyer helps protect your rights, builds a strong case, and works to secure fair compensation for your injuries.

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Medical Malpractice Lawyer in Pinecrest?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. Additionally, medical malpractice cases typically happen on a contingency basis, which means you only pay your lawyer if you recover compensation, and the payment will be a set percentage of what you recover. The top questions to ask include:

  • How have you handled cases like mine?
  • What are the potential outcomes of my case?
  • What is the timeline for my case?
  • Are there alternative dispute resolutions available, like mediation?
  • How long have you been practicing in Florida?
  • Do you have access to experts who can support my case?
  • How do you approach evidence collection?
  • What is your approach to negotiations and settlements?
  • What will my involvement be during the process?
